4.7.4 Arm Mounting
The PPC-5xxx-9455 is VESA (Video Electronics Standards Association) compliant and
can be mounted on an arm with a 100 mm interface pad. To mount the PPC-5xxx-9455 on
an arm, please follow the steps below.
Step 1: The arm is a separately purchased item. Please correctly mount the arm onto
the surface it uses as a base. To do this, refer to the installation documentation
that came with the mounting arm.
NOTE:
When purchasing the arm please ensure that it is VESA compliant and
that the arm has a 100 mm interface pad. If the mounting arm is not
VESA compliant, it cannot be used to support the PPC-5xxx-9455 flat
panel PC.
Step 2: Once the mounting arm has been firmly attached to its surface, lift the
PPC-5xxx-9455 flat panel PC onto the interface pad of the mounting arm.
Step 3: Align the retention screw holes on the mounting arm interface with those in the
PPC-5xxx-9455 flat panel PC. The PPC-5xxx-9455 flat panel PC arm mount
retention screw holes are shown in Figure 3-18.
